Dr Tarun Sahni is an alumnus of Armed Forces Medical College following which he served the Indian Navy for over a decade and took voluntary release to pursue his aspirations. He then worked in the UK and UAE prior to coming back to India to establish India’s first private hyperbaric treatment center at the Apollo Hospital Delhi in the year 2000 - which he currently heads. Dr Sahni is known as the “father of modern hyperbaric medicine in India” and has over 25 publications and chapters in books. For this contribution to education and research in the field of Diving & Hyperbaric Medicine, he has been conferred the title of “Adjunct Professor‟ by the Apollo Hospital & Educational Research Foundation. He also has a mention in Limca book of records in 2000.

Dr Puneet Singh has over 25 Years of experience in the healthcare arena both in the Indian Navy Medical Services and post retirement. He is an alumnus of Armed Forces Medical College and has done Basic, Middle and Senior medical management courses in the defense services.
He is a post graduate in Aerospace Medicine, Bangalore. He has a wholesome overview on a wide range of positions in the Navy – strategic, advisory and operational.

Mr Jai Singh is a senior technologist, a trained nurse cum diver from Indian Navy with more than 25 years of experience behind him. He is currently engaged in active practice in all three areas of hyperbaric medicine – clinical hyperbaric oxygen, diving medicine and compressed air works.

Dr Shweta Gupta (PT) is a certified physiotherapist and a diploma in Clinical Research and has been actively involved as a research coordinator in Clinical Trials conducted at Indraprastha Apollo Hospital and other research activities in the hyperbaric department. She has an excellent understanding of hyperbaric Medicine and has many presentations and publications to her credit. She has developed various proformas, evaluation forms, treatment protocols for patients undergoing hyperbaric therapy.

Ms Sapna Verma is a post graduate in biotechnology and holds a diploma in Clinical Research and has been actively involved as a research coordinator in Clinical Trials conducted at Indraprastha Apollo Hospital and other research activities in the hyperbaric department. With experience in hyperbaric oxygen therapy, the current focus is on designing guidelines teaching programs in the field of hyperbaric medicine.
